Review of Workers' Compensation in The golden state
Workers' payment in The golden state is made to support workers that suffer job-related injuries or diseases. This system provides advantages that can aid employees spend for clinical costs and lost earnings, guaranteeing they get required care and support throughout recovery.
History and Objective
The employees' compensation system in California began in the early 20th century. It aimed to supply a fair method to settle office injury claims without the requirement for suits. Before this system, injured workers faced several difficulties in obtaining compensation.
The regulation was created to secure both workers and companies. It allows workers to obtain timely benefits while limiting employers' liability. This method motivates secure working environments and advertises sector standards that focus on employee security.
Range and Coverage
California legislation covers most staff members, consisting of full time, part-time, and seasonal employees. The demands for protection can vary based upon the type of company and the nature of the work.
Employees have to report injuries within a certain amount of time to get approved for advantages. Covered injuries usually consist of accidents, repetitive strain disorder, and work conditions. Advantages may consist of medical treatment, short-lived impairment repayments, and job retraining, which aid employees return to work asap.
Qualification and Claims Process
To receive workers' payment in The golden state, it is very important to recognize who is eligible and how to properly sue. The procedure has clear steps that workers have to follow to guarantee they receive the advantages they should have.
Establishing Qualification
To get employees' settlement, an employee has to meet certain criteria. Initially, the individual has to be a staff member, not an independent professional. This consists of both full time and part-time employees.
Additionally, the injury should have occurred while executing occupational jobs. This implies that if a worker is hurt while doing something for their job, they are generally eligible. Injuries can be physical or psychological.
Last but not least, the company needs to have workers' payment insurance policy. A lot of employers in The golden state are called for to bring this coverage. If a worker is not sure about their eligibility, they can talk to a legal expert to get suggestions.
Suing
The insurance claim filing process begins with the employee informing their company concerning the injury. This notice should be done immediately, ideally within thirty day of the injury.
After notifying the employer, the worker needs to complete a claim type known as DWC 1. This kind collects information about the injury and must be submitted to the company within one year from the day of injury.
Once the employer receives the claim, they have 14 days to respond. If they accept the case, advantages will certainly begin. If they reject it, the employee can appeal the choice. Maintaining detailed records of all interactions and records is essential.
Insurance claim Assessment
After declaring, the claim will certainly be examined by the insurer. They will evaluate the details to establish if the claim is valid. This assessment may consist of gathering medical records and witness statements.
The insurance adjuster will get in touch with the employee for any added information. This could involve asking questions regarding the injury or requesting further paperwork.
Based upon their searchings for, the insurer will make a decision whether to accept or refute the case. If accepted, the worker will receive benefits to cover clinical expenses and lost salaries. If rejected, the worker has the right to dispute the decision through an official process.
Advantages and Settlement
Workers' compensation in California provides important benefits to employees that are injured on duty. Secret benefits consist of clinical treatment prices, handicap advantages, and additional job variation help.
Medical Treatment Prices
Medical therapy expenses are covered for employees that experience job-related injuries. This consists of needed healthcare such as medical professional brows through, health center remains, surgeries, and recovery. Hurt employees can select their clinical supplier from a listing offered by their company or through the state's employees' settlement insurance coverage.
Employees should report their injury without delay to get these advantages. The insurance company commonly pays the clinical bills directly. This aids ensure that hurt workers get prompt treatment without included financial anxiety.
Disability Benefits
Impairment advantages sustain employees that can not perform their job because of injury. California supplies 2 kinds: temporary and long-term special needs advantages.
Short-lived handicap helps workers who are incapable to benefit a minimal time. They obtain concerning two-thirds of their ordinary weekly wages, capped at a state-defined optimum quantity.
Irreversible handicap advantages are provided to those that have enduring impacts from their injuries. The amount is based on the severity of the disability and the employee's earning ability. This protection aids workers in taking care of economic responsibilities while recuperating.
Supplemental Job Variation
Supplemental task displacement advantages are readily available to workers unable to go back to their previous task due to an injury. If an employee qualifies, they receive a coupon to utilize for retraining or education and learning.
The value of the coupon can vary according to the injury's circumstances. This alternative enables damaged employees to learn brand-new skills and look for different employment possibility. It is crucial for those wanting to change back into the labor force.
These benefits aid hurt staff members regain their ground and maintain economic security after a job-related injury.
Legal Structure and Dispute Resolution
Employees' settlement in California is controlled by a particular collection of rules and guidelines. Recognizing these laws and the procedure for resolving conflicts is essential for both workers and companies. This area covers state policies and the appeals process associated with employees' settlement claims.
State Rules
The golden state's workers' payment system is mostly controlled by the Labor Code. This code outlines the rights of injured workers and the obligations of employers.
Crucial element consist of:
- Mandatory Insurance policy: The majority of companies have to lug employees' settlement insurance policy.
- Advantage Types: Hurt workers may receive treatment, disability settlements, and vocational rehabilitation.
- Claims Refine: Staff members need to report injuries immediately and file claims within a certain timeframe.
The Division of Employees' Payment (DWC) manages these policies. It also gives details and help to those involved in the system. Recognizing these laws assists individuals browse their legal rights and responsibilities properly.
Appeals Process
If an employee disagrees with a choice concerning their claim, they can appeal. The allures process in The golden state workers' settlement includes several steps.
- Ask for Hearing: A worker can submit a request for a hearing with the Employees' Compensation Appeals Board (WCAB).
- Hearing: A court will carry out a hearing where both parties can offer evidence.
- Decision: After the hearing, the court issues a choice that can be appealed further if needed.
It is essential for employees to gather all appropriate documents and evidence before appealing. This prep work can considerably influence the outcome of their situation.
